@dtolnay dtolnay commented Dec 27, 2024

The pretty-printer previously did not distinguish between named vs unnamed fields when printing a function call containing a struct field. It would print the call as (self.fun)() for a named field which is correct, and (self.0)() for an unnamed field which is redundant.

This PR changes function calls of tuple struct fields to print without parens.

Before:

struct Tuple(fn());

fn main() {
    let tuple = Tuple(|| {});
    (tuple.0)();
}

After:

struct Tuple(fn());

fn main() {
    let tuple = Tuple(|| {});
    tuple.0();
}
